Balancing changes

In this update we’re going to have a look at one of the most fundamental aspects of Call of War: The Economy! More specifically, we are going to change production costs for all units in the game.
We are aiming for multiple effects with our changes:
- Economic choices, and what units are prioritized in production, matter more in the early game
- We want to shine a spotlight on higher level units, so we are simplifying the access to them
- Bigger focus on preserving and upgrading already existing units, rewarding long term strategic planning.
To that end, we are slightly raising resource requirements for production in the early game, while lowering costs a bit in the late game. Compared to the current balancing, prices rise the most for Lvl. 1. Each following level is seeing a smaller increase. The overall tipping point happens at gameday 10, after which unit levels become progressively less and less expensive.
